Unintentional flip after auto-takeoff at 80 m height - nothing damaged!

Hi everybody,
attached are the .bin log file and gimbal camera (siyi A8 mini) footage showing the drone has almost flipped after auto takeoff in 80 m height (the real take of height was 70 m). This happened in an auto mission with all waypoints at 70 m height except the last one.
Unfortunately at the moment of the sudden maneuver a was standing below the drone and couldn’t see the undesired roll, but clearly from the log file and the footage, copter did a 160 deg roll and lost 10 m height. Fortunately ardupilot gained full control after ekf lane switching.
my assumption is that one of the IMUs malfunctioned but I can’t find any reason for that.
The incident happens at about 0:53 in the video.

I appreciate anyone’s help finding the reason or comments.
log file
camera footage